   Snhg6 203 and Snhg6 201 Transcripts Can Be Used As Contributory Factors For A Well-Timed Prognosis and Diagnosis of Colorectal Cancer  
   
نویسنده Jafari Oliayi Amin ,Asadi Malek Hossein
منبع Journal Of Kerman University Of Medical Sciences - 2018 - دوره : 25 - شماره : 6 - صفحه:483 -492
چکیده    Background: long non-coding rnas, as a big part of non-coding rnas, are considered functionally more than past. these transcripts could be involved in carcinogenesis. snhg6, as a long non-coding rna, has been reported to be expressed more in colorectal cancer tissues than non-cancerous ones. colorectal cancer as a malignancy needs fast prognostic and diagnostic methods for well-timed treatment. snhg6 rna and its relative variants can be considered as biomarkers for a well-timed treatment of colorectal cancer. methods: rna extraction from 32 colorectal cancer tissues and their relative non-cancerous tissues were carried out and cdna of the mentioned rnas was synthesized and rt-qpcr was performed. relative expression of snhg6 201 and 203 were studied in colorectal cancer samples with different clinicopathological characteristics. results:the expression patterns of snhg6 201 and 203 variants were different. snhg6 203 was expressed significantly higher in colorectal tumor tissues than non-cancerous ones. in spite of snhg6 203, snhg6 201 was expressed significantly in colorectal non-cancerous tissues more than tumor ones. additionally, expression of these variants in different colorectal cancer cell lines was different. conclusion: it seems that snhg6 203 transcript might be considered as a prognostic and diagnostic biomarker in colorectal cancer case studies and treatments. also, snhg6 201 can distinguish precisely the tumor and non-tumor tissues in colorectal cancer.
